![]() |
Buchstaben im Label zählen
Hallo,
ich suche einen Befehl für Delphi 5 der die Buchstaben (auch mit Leerzeichen und so) zählt und die Zahl dann in ein Label schreit. Danke |
Re: Buchstaben im Label zählen
Hiho,
Delphi-Quellcode:
Label1.caption := inttostr(length(Panel1.caption));
|
Re: Buchstaben im Label zählen
Bedeutet "auch mit Leerzeichen und so", dass du einfach die Gesamtanzahl der Zeichen in dem String bestimmen willst, oder heißt es, dass du nur bestimmte Zeichen wählen willst? Für ersteren Fall brauchst du nur einen Aufruf von Length(s), im zweiten Fall eine Schleife, die jedes Element des Strings darauf prüft, ob sie innerhalb der Menge der erlaubten Zeichen ist.
|
Re: Buchstaben im Label zählen
Hi,
es gibt die Funktion "Length". Das kann man auf Strings anwenden, somit auch auf die Caption eines Labels. ;) |
Re: Buchstaben im Label zählen
Meinst du so was?
Delphi-Quellcode:
Var S: String;
Label1.Caption := IntToStr(Length(S)); |
Re: Buchstaben im Label zählen
Schau dir mal Length an !!
Bsp:
Delphi-Quellcode:
label1.Caption := inttostr(length(label2.caption));
|
Re: Buchstaben im Label zählen
Ach jaaa, was ein Thread. :lol:
|
Re: Buchstaben im Label zählen
Jo, da geht was. :roll: :gruebel:
|
Re: Buchstaben im Label zählen
Echt der Hammer!
|
Re: Buchstaben im Label zählen
Danke, es klappt
|
Alle Zeitangaben in WEZ +1. Es ist jetzt 14:54 Uhr. |
Powered by vBulletin® Copyright ©2000 - 2025, Jelsoft Enterprises Ltd.
LinkBacks Enabled by vBSEO © 2011, Crawlability, Inc.
Delphi-PRAXiS (c) 2002 - 2023 by Daniel R. Wolf, 2024 by Thomas Breitkreuz